Virginia is home to a very strong job market for Full Stack Developers. The state's key industries — Government, Technology, Defense — generate significant demand for skilled professionals. At $118,800 per year, Virginia's Full Stack Developer salaries are 10.0% higher than the national average.
The cost of living in Virginia (index: 1.1) justifies the higher pay scale. Entry-level professionals in Virginia can expect to earn $74,030–$97,350, while experienced Full Stack Developers can command $149,820–$170,016.
